## WaveGlance Previews — Restart Procedure

Hey, welcome aboard. WaveGlance renders the little waveform thumbnails you see in the Chorusbin upload flow. If previews come back blank, restart the render pool first — it's almost always a stuck worker, not the decoder.

Before restarting, double-check you're pointed at the staging pool, not prod. The service reads its settings at boot, shown below.

service settings:
[pelius]
port = 7000
region = north-2
host = pelius.tolvaqhq.internal
team = casax
timeout_ms = 2000
retries = 1

Handover: Quillmere bounce processor

Bounce parsing moved to the new Quillmere worker last sprint. Hard bounces suppress addresses immediately; soft bounces retry three times over 48 hours. Known gap: malformed DSN reports from the Ostwick relay get dropped silently — fix pending in review. The suppression-list store is encrypted at rest; to inspect it locally you need the recovery passphrase, given below.

unlock words, hahaf-fajeg: quenmir-belius

## Ownership

The Pictondeck image cache has a known memory leak affecting long-running worker processes: decoded bitmaps are retained in the eviction queue after their entries expire, causing gradual heap growth over roughly 48 hours of uptime. A partial mitigation (forced purge on the hourly sweep) is in place, but the underlying reference cycle remains unfixed. Release managers should treat any build touching the cache layer as high-risk until the permanent fix lands. Questions and escalations go to the owner named below.

signatory, yahog-badug: Quenix Ulaael

Building Access — Pool Car Key Cabinet

Team assistants booking pool cars for the Denford site should collect keys from the grey cabinet in the Ground Floor post room. Record the vehicle, driver, and expected return time in the ledger before removing any key. Keys must be returned the same day. The cabinet has a push-button lock; the current code is given below.

staff pass of kagup-hafop = bdg-WXVFG-96404